  • 107 is a prime number.
  • Prime factorization: 107 is prime.
  • The exponent of prime number 107 is 1. Adding 1 to that exponent we get (1 + 1) = 2. Therefore 107 has exactly 2 factors.
  • Factors of 107: 1, 107
  • Factor pairs: 107 = 1 x 107
  • 107 has no square factors that allow its square root to be simplified. √107 ≈ 10.34408

How do we know that 107 is a prime number? If 107 were not a prime number, then it would be divisible by at least one prime number less than or equal to √107 ≈ 10.3 Since 107 cannot be divided evenly by 2, 3, 5, or 7, we know that 107 is a prime number.
